New Visual Arts Program

Elaine Smollin has created a new visual arts program called DRAWING THE ENVIRONMENT located within the Palisades Interstate Park at Alpine NJ in the historic Captain's House. The program offers landscape study through drawing.

By placing the studio classroom directly in the environment of the Palisades students may study drawing as it is practised in both fine art and archaeology.
